Rafael Chang is a seasoned entrepreneur and global business strategist with over 20 years of experience building companies and bridging cultures across continents. Born in São Paulo to Taiwanese parents and educated at The Wharton School (MBA), Rafael brings a rare multicultural perspective that fuels his success across industries.
His career includes high-impact roles in strategy consulting at Accenture and executive leadership at Roche, followed by a dynamic entrepreneurial journey spanning international trade, real estate, and hospitality. Now based in Portugal, Rafael specializes in luxury residential and commercial properties and works closely with business owners looking to buy or sell businesses, offering end-to-end advisory services for high-stakes transactions.
He is also the founder of Homely Properties a boutique short-term rental management company that operates a growing portfolio of homes in Cascais. Known for his attention to detail and commitment to excellence, Rafael ensures every stay delivers the comfort and quality of a five-star experience.
Fluent in English, Portuguese, Spanish, and Mandarin, Rafael is passionate about delivering meaningful client experiences and leveraging global insights to create real impact locally.
